Record 1, Textual support, English
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 DEF
A plant protein toxin derived from the beans of the castor bean plant that works by getting inside the cells of a person's body and preventing the cells from making the proteins they need. 2, record 1, English, - ricin
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 CONT
Ricin can be in the form of a powder, a mist or a pellet, or it can be dissolved in water or weak acid. 3, record 1, English, - ricin
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 2 CONT
Ricin poisoning is not contagious. It cannot be spread from person to person through casual contact. 3, record 1, English, - ricin
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Routes of exposure include inhalation, ingestion, and injection. 2, record 1, English, - ricin
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 2 OBS
The U.S.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) list this toxin as a potential biological weapon (Category B) used by terrorists. 2, record 1, English, - ricin
